Life Storage Centers of Wrigleyville
Open
3323 W Addison St
Chicago, IL 60618
Life Storage provides the best in household and commercial self storage services. Whether you are downsizing, relocating or growing your business, Life Storage Centers offer the 21st Century way to manage your belongings, records and merchandise.
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.






